Common MT4 Mistakes Traders Make and How to Avoid Them

The MetaTrader 4 (MT4) platform is a favorite among traders worldwide, thanks to its robust features and user-friendly interface. However, even experienced traders can slip up with mt4 trading platform leading to costly mistakes. By understanding these common pitfalls, you can ensure smoother trading experiences and improve your chances of success.
Understanding the basics of MT4 is crucial, yet many traders skip essential tutorials or neglect to fully explore the platform’s capabilities. This oversight can lead to significant errors, such as misplacing trades or not fully utilizing the available tools. To combat this, dedicate time to learning MT4’s features through online courses or practice accounts. This familiarity will help you make informed decisions and maximize your trading potential.
Another frequent mistake is over-leveraging positions, which can magnify both profits and losses. Traders often underestimate the risks associated with high leverage, resulting in substantial financial setbacks. To avoid this, stick to a leverage ratio that aligns with your risk tolerance and trading goals. Remember, cautious and calculated trading is key to long-term success in the forex market.
Additionally, neglecting to set stop-loss orders is a common error that many traders fall victim to. Without a stop-loss in place, you risk unlimited losses if the market moves against you. Make it a habit to always set a stop-loss order for every trade, ensuring you’re protected from catastrophic financial hits. Consistently using stop-losses can provide peace of mind and help you manage your trading risk effectively.
Lastly, failing to keep an eye on market news and updates can lead to uninformed trading decisions. Global events can cause significant market fluctuations, impacting your trades on MT4. Stay informed by regularly checking financial news sources and incorporating this information into your trading strategy. This proactive approach will help you anticipate market movements and make better-informed trades.
